The Ultimate Buying Guide: Mixing Tequila Like a Pro

Tequila is a fantastic spirit. You can sip it straight or mix it into amazing cocktails. This guide helps you choose the best tequila for your mixing adventures. We focus on what makes a great mixing tequila.

Key Features to Look For

When buying tequila for cocktails, some features matter more than others. You need a spirit that blends well and doesn’t overpower other ingredients. Here are the main things to check:

  • Type of Agave: Always look for 100% Blue Weber Agave. This guarantees real tequila. Anything less often uses added sugars, which makes for a harsher mixed drink.
  • Age Category: For mixing, Blanco (Silver) or Reposado are usually best. Blanco is bright and punchy, perfect for margaritas. Reposado offers a little oak flavor without being too heavy.
  • Proof Level: Most standard tequilas are 80 proof (40% ABV). This works perfectly in most recipes. Avoid very high-proof options unless you are making very specific, strong drinks.
  • Filtration/Clarity: Clear tequila (Blanco) is the standard mixer. If you see cloudiness, it might indicate poor filtration, which you should generally avoid.

Important Materials and Production

Tequila comes from one plant: the Blue Weber Agave. The way they treat this plant and cook the sugars drastically changes the final taste.

Agave Cooking Method

How the agave hearts (piñas) are cooked affects flavor depth. Traditional methods use brick ovens or autoclaves (large pressure cookers). Traditional oven cooking often creates richer, earthier flavors that stand up well in complex cocktails. Modern, faster methods might yield a thinner taste.

Distillation

Most good mixing tequilas go through distillation at least twice. Double distillation creates a clean base spirit ready for mixing. Triple distillation can sometimes strip away too much character, making the tequila taste bland in a mixed drink.

Factors That Improve or Reduce Quality

Not all tequilas are created equal. A few details separate the great from the merely okay.

Quality Boosters
  • Tequila Nomenclature: Look for ‘Hecho en México’ (Made in Mexico). This confirms authenticity.
  • Small Batch: Often, smaller batches mean more careful attention to detail during fermentation and distillation. This usually results in a smoother spirit.
  • Source of Water: Tequila gets its final proof diluted with water. High-quality distilleries use pure, often spring, water, which keeps the flavor clean.
Quality Reducers
  • Mixto Tequilas: If the bottle does not say “100% Agave,” it is a Mixto. These contain up to 49% other sugars (like cane sugar). They create less pleasant flavors when mixed and often cause worse hangovers. Never use Mixto for serious cocktails.
  • Artificial Flavoring: Premium tequila needs no additives. If you read ‘flavoring’ on the ingredients, put the bottle back.

User Experience and Use Cases

The best tequila depends on the drink you plan to make. Think about how the tequila interacts with citrus, salt, and other mixers.

Best for Margaritas (Blanco Focus)

For classic Margaritas or Palomas, you need a bright, citrus-forward Blanco. You want the tequila’s peppery notes to cut through the lime juice. Look for tequilas described as ‘crisp’ or ‘agave-forward.’

Best for Sipping Cocktails (Reposado Focus)

If you are making drinks like an Añejo Old Fashioned or a sophisticated tequila sour, a lightly aged Reposado works well. The subtle vanilla and oak notes from the barrel add complexity. These tequilas mix well but still offer a smooth finish.

Remember, a good mixing tequila doesn’t have to be the most expensive bottle on the shelf. Focus on 100% Agave content first. Then, choose based on whether you want a sharp, bright flavor (Blanco) or a slightly softer, nuanced flavor (Reposado).


10 FAQs About Mixing Tequila

Q: What is the main difference between Blanco and Reposado tequila?

A: Blanco (Silver) is unaged and tastes very fresh, like raw agave. Reposado rests in oak barrels for two months to a year, giving it a light gold color and hints of vanilla or caramel.

Q: Should I use expensive, aged Tequila (Añejo) for cocktails?

A: Generally, no. Añejos are expensive because they spend years in barrels. Their subtle, complex flavors get completely lost when mixed with strong ingredients like lime or soda.

Q: Can I use ‘Gold’ tequila for mixing?

A: Be careful with ‘Gold’ tequila. Often, Gold tequila is just cheap Mixto tequila that has added coloring or caramel to mimic the look of an aged spirit. Always check if it says “100% Agave.”

Q: What proof is best for mixing tequila?

A: 80 proof (40% ABV) is the standard. It is strong enough to shine through mixers but won’t make your drink overly alcoholic or burn your throat.

Q: Does the water source affect the taste of my mixed drink?

A: Yes, it does. High-quality tequilas use pure spring water to dilute the spirit after distillation. Poor water quality can introduce unwanted mineral tastes.

Q: How does the cooking process affect the flavor I taste in a Margarita?

A: If the agave was slow-cooked in traditional brick ovens, the tequila will have deeper, earthier, almost sweet notes. This works great in a balanced Margarita. Fast cooking yields sharper, simpler flavors.

Q: Does filtration matter when I am mixing?

A: Filtration matters because it removes impurities. A well-filtered tequila tastes clean, allowing the citrus and sweetener in your cocktail to be the focus, rather than harsh alcohol flavors.

Q: I hate the taste of tequila when it is mixed. What should I buy?

A: You probably need a smoother Reposado or a very high-quality, triple-distilled Blanco. Sometimes, a lower-quality tequila leaves behind harsh chemical notes that mixing cannot hide.

Q: What is the most versatile tequila for all kinds of cocktails?

A: A 100% Agave Blanco is the most versatile. It is the base for nearly every classic tequila drink, from a simple tequila soda to a complex Paloma.

Q: Should I chill my mixing tequila before using it?

A: For Blanco, chilling it slightly in the freezer for about 15 minutes can mellow the initial sharp edge without dulling the flavor too much. Reposados are usually best served slightly cool, not ice cold.
